I would always suggest to produce the goods that you have boosted. This means that you have the original material available (as Hippo said it's the flower)
You get the raw material on the world map. Per age, you discover 2 raw materials out of the lot (there are 5 per age, so out of the 5 things to produce per age, you only have 2 boosted, which are the ones you get from the world map)
So you could still research the technology to build the dye works but if you don't have the raw material; then it will produce nearly nothing and will cost you a lot for not much. That's why I think it's best to produce what you have on the world map, and then trade those goods against those you need, in the market with your guildies or your friends/neighbours.
